Events in Portland August 2026 schedule
August in Portland is packed with an exciting lineup of events catering to diverse interests. Music enthusiasts can look forward to performances from popular artists like Benson Boone, who will be performing at the Moda Center at the Rose Quarter on August 5th, and Megan Moroney, also at the Moda Center, on August 1st. For comedy fans, Suki Waterhouse will be entertaining audiences at Pioneer Courthouse Square on August 7th, while comedian Ali Wong is set to light up the Arlene Schnitzer Concert Hall on August 7th and 8th. The city also hosts Oliver Tree at the Roseland Theater on August 17th, along with a concert by Vince Staples at Pioneer Courthouse Square on August 20th. The iconic Harry Potter experience continues throughout August at the Keller Auditorium, with multiple showings of 'Harry Potter and The Cursed Child' scheduled from August 1st through August 19th, including matinee and evening performances. Fans of live theater and magic will find this a must-see event. Sports fans can enjoy a thrilling match as the Portland Timbers take on Seattle Sounders FC at Providence Park on August 1st, a game that promises excitement for soccer lovers. Additionally, the Portland Timbers will face San Diego FC on August 19th, with multiple games scheduled throughout the evening. For fans of Latin music, Grupo Frontera will perform at the Moda Center on August 15th, offering a vibrant musical experience. The city’s vibrant event scene makes August a fantastic month to explore Portland’s cultural, musical, and sporting offerings, with top venues like the Moda Center, Keller Auditorium, and Providence Park hosting some of the month’s most anticipated events.
